When it comes crashing down and it hurts inside… why not sit back and enjoy another episode of 1UP Pod’s GamesMaster Revisited. This week’s episode takes a look at GamesMaster S1E7, where Andy & Chip let their inner wrestling nerd out.
The episode begins with a discussion about Dominik Diamond’s faith and how it relates to him making lots of cock jokes in a church, they veer off into a discussion about crucifixions and hot ribena, including Andy’s memories of a horrible school trip in the Lake District. This episode goes all over the map, honestly.
The first challenge is James Pond II: RoboCod, which Chip barely believes is a real thing. The guys discuss the punishing difficulty of the challenge and McVitie’s biscuits.
The reviews focus on adventure games with reviews of The Immortal (NES), Monkey Island 2: LeChuck’s Revenge (Home Computer), and Advanced Dungeons & Dragons: Heroes of the Lance (Master System).
The preview section focuses on Alien 3 on the Mega Drive, something Andy is sick of talking about after covering the game in not one, not two, but three lists for the website. And we get what may be the first-ever video list for video games as Dominik counts down the five best video game soundtracks.
The celebrity challenge is one Andy & Chip have been anticipating for weeks now – WWF WrestleMania Challenge on the NES, featuring Kendo Nagasaki. The lads talk about a not-so-proud/pretty racist wrestling tradition, their thoughts on the British wrestling scene of the ’80s and ’90s, Hulk Hogan, and Chip’s terrible time at Butlins. The challenge itself is a mess, but the discussion is fun. Andy busts out some GamesMaster knowledge and shares Dominik Diamond’s personal love of this segment with some info gleaned from the Oral History he got last Christmas.
The Consoletation Room features The Legend of Zelda, Stryder, and Mega Man – and the final challenge is a ruthless one.

Sega Mega Drive - James Pond 2 Codename Robocod
Title: James Pond 2 Codename Robocod / ジェームスポンドII コードネーム・ロボコッド
Developer: Millennium Interactive / Vectordean
Publisher: Electronic Arts Victor
Release date: 9 June 1993
Catalogue No.: EM20015
Genre: Platform Action
Tumblr media
The Mega Drive was home to various Amiga ports, and James Pond 2 is no exception. A sequel to James Pond Underwater Agent; and it is a prequel to James Pond 3 Operation STARFI5H. Looks superb, sounds great, and plays like a platform gamer's dream. Add the fact that the gameplay constantly throws out new challenges and surprises for the player to cope with and you have one of many definitive Mega Drive platformers. The Japanese Mega Drive version has a different title screen borrowed from the Super Famicom version (the western title screen is a bit basic by comparison), and this is one of few examples where a Mega Drive game came with a spine card.
